González Bashes Leadoff Homer, Beck Punches Out 6 to Even Series

July 6, 2022 - Pacific Coast League (PCL)
Sacramento River Cats News Release


Salt Lake City, Utah. - Everything was working for the Sacramento River Cats (34-46) as they evened their series at the Salt Lake Bees (37-43) with a well-rounded 5-3 victory on Wednesday.

The game started off with a bang. Rehabbing San Francisco left fielder Luis González lined a home run to right field in his first at-bat since hitting the injured list on June 22 with a lower back strain.

After going down 3-1 in the bottom of the first, center fielder Heliot Ramos kicked off the third with a single and advanced to second when shortstop Donovan Walton reached base on an error. Third baseman Jason Vosler promptly tied the game with a two-run double to right field.

Following a two-out double by designated hitter Willie Calhoun in the fifth, second baseman Isan Díaz regained Sacramento the lead with his second of three singles. Díaz finished the day with a stolen base and a team-high three hits.

Right-hander Tristan Beck (3-5) settled in after a rough three-run first inning, striking out six while allowing six hits and no walks in 5.0 innings.

Additional Notes

All nine River Cats starters reached base safely, totaling 11 hits and five walks.

The bullpen picked up where Beck left off, striking out three while allowing one walk and four hits over the final 4.0 shutout innings. Righty Gregory Santos finished the game with his first save of the season.
